King’s Bounty: Dark Side for PC takes players on a journey to explore the uncharted territories of Teana. As an experienced retro gaming journalist, I must say that this game manages to capture the essence of classic games while adding its own unique spin. The nostalgic feel is evident from the moment you start playing.
One of the standout features of King’s Bounty: Dark Side is its captivating storyline. The game expertly weaves a tale of darkness and intrigue, immersing players in a fantasy world filled with rich lore and engaging characters. The attention to detail in the storytelling is commendable, making it easy to become fully invested in the game’s universe.
The gameplay mechanics are reminiscent of classic turn-based strategy games, a real treat for retro gaming enthusiasts. Players will find themselves strategically planning their moves, carefully considering each decision to outwit enemies and complete quests. This level of strategic depth is a refreshing change of pace in the modern gaming landscape.
In terms of graphics, King’s Bounty: Dark Side may not boast the cutting-edge visuals of contemporary titles, but it compensates with a charming and nostalgic art style. The hand-drawn landscapes and character designs add a sense of authenticity and pay homage to the golden age of retro gaming.
However, it is worth noting that King’s Bounty: Dark Side falls short in certain areas. The game can feel repetitive at times, with quests and battles often following a similar formula. This lack of variety may deter some players looking for a more diverse gaming experience.
Additionally, the interface and controls could benefit from some improvements. Navigating through menus and executing actions can be clunky, resulting in frustrating moments that detract from the overall enjoyment of the game.
Despite these flaws, King’s Bounty: Dark Side is still a title that retro gaming enthusiasts should consider adding to their collection. Its ability to evoke feelings of nostalgia while offering its own unique spin on the classic turn-based strategy genre is commendable. The game’s captivating storyline, charming art style, and strategic gameplay make it a worthwhile experience for those looking to relive the glory days of retro gaming.
